More than a year into the Trump/Pence regime, we see a continuation, deepening and worsening of the militarism of previous administrations. A much larger military budget along with an intensely aggressive strategy, including the threat of nuclear war, has been made evident in an increasing role for the armed forces in the government itself, in the air and on the ground – more air strikes via both conventional bombers and drones, from Afghanistan to Somalia. Drone strikes tripled in the first year of the Trump regime as opposed to the last year of the Obama administration. The relaxation of military rules of engagement lead to increased civilian deaths, even while the very definition of who is and who is not a “civilian” remains highly questionable. Our panel will also consider how to utilize various forms of protest and advertising to bring this information known only to a small segment of people in the US, to a wider spectrum of the population.

Moderator:

Debra Sweet - World Can't Wait, Refuse Fascism.  Debra leads World Can’t Wait in its continuing efforts to stop the crimes of our government, including the unjust occupations of Iraq & Afghanistan & the torture & detention codes, as well as reversing the fascist direction of US society, from the surveillance state to the criminalization of abortion & immigrants. Since the age of 19, when she confronted Richard Nixon during a face-to-face meeting & told him to stop the war in Vietnam, she has been a leader in the opposition to U.S. wars.

Panelists:

Ed Kinane - Upstate Drone Action, Syracuse Peace Council's Beyond War & Militarism Committee.  Ed  worked with Peace Brigades International in El Salvador, Guatemala, Haiti and Sri Lanka. A former SOA Watch prisoner of conscience, since 2010 he’s been active with the grassroots campaign, Upstate Drone Action, which uses direct action to expose the Reaper drone war crimes of Hancock AFB, home of the 174th Attack Wing. Ed’s sensitivity to aerial terrorism derives from surviving “shock and awe” when he was with Voices in the Wilderness in Baghdad in 2003.

Nick Mottern - kNOdrones.com.  Nick has worked as a reporter, researcher, writer and political organizer over the last 30 years. He is coordinator of kNOwDrones.com and originator of the Boycott and Divest Honeywell campaign.
